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
63654559 8334257406 26752892 40363 689840
178 78065633048 4579995070
178 78065633048 4579995070
24600 64113150 95
All about undefined
Interested in learning more?
178 78065633048 4579995070
24600 64113150 95
See more
7386351993 9258857430
5830796310 438015365 694354 25
See more
33 55 664
2191467547 48 11303919027
See more